  5. Enter the Dark Knight: On this day in 1939, DC Comics began publishing comic books with its second superhero—Batman. In the early days, Bruce Wayne’s alter-ego was known as “the Bat-Man” and was featured in the Detective Comics series. In 1940, he was so popular he got his own title. Of course, the character is widely known today, as the star of cartoons, comic books and feature films.
